20*2+1+3/9=7
Need to add grouping symbols to make it true

Answer:

(20*(2+1)+3)/9 = 7

Step-by-step explanation:

You can tell that the only way that it can be true is using the division.

63/9 = 7

So I tried to find a way for everything before the grouping symbol to be 63:

(20*(2+1)+3)/9 = 7
